HateML Pro v1.0063
13th Nov 2006, 19:00 GMT
HateML Pro is an advanced PHP/HTML editor with integrated PHP IDE and extended support for XHTML and CSS coding. It offers syntax highlighting (PHP, XHTML, CSS, XML, JavaScript, VBScript and SQL), PHP debugging with breakpoints, and a built-in PHP Parser (does not require PHP installed). Other features include code collapsing, remote debugging, automatic syntax check for PHP, common HTML tags, internal/external preview, and much more. The program uses a customizable interface that lets you activate or hide the components you want to use and also apply a variety of visual styles. HateML Pro provides a surprising set of features (for a free product) and supports many advanced development options. The program also includes a simple FTP editor with support for remote editing and a (very) basic CSS editor. [7253k] [Win98/ME/2k/XP] [FREE] [Migajek Software]
